Argentine tennis players Gastón Gaudio, Mariano Zabaleta and Agustín Calleri will participate in an exhibition tournament in Sao Paulo together with brazilian players Gustavo "Guga" Kuerten, Flavio Saretta and André Sá.

The event will start on September 15th and it will finish on September 18th. It will consist on a round robin event of 2 groups. Group A includes Kuerten, Zabaleta and Sá while group B has Gaudio, Saretta and Calleri.

The winners of each group will face each other in the final taking place on Saturday, the 18th.

Argentinian Mariano ZABALETA will replace world number three Guillermo CORIA (ARG) in the Men's Singles after he was ruled out due to a right shoulder injury. Agustin Calleri will replace Coria in the Doubles.

The Men's Singles and Doubles events start on Sunday 15 August.

Zabaleta Moves On

Defending champion Mariano Zabaleta moved through to the quarterfinals after a tough duel against Irakli Labadze.

It was really difficult to play against Labadze. You never know what to expect, Zabaleta told the crowd after the match.

It was a rollercoaster match. Zabaleta was the more solid player in the first set but the match had a sudden turn thereafter. The Georgian started to play some great tennis and used his powerful forehand to move Zabaleta around the court. For a moment, it was not difficult to see that Labadze has been able to beat Andre Agassi earlier in his career.

But when the final set got under way, it was Zabaleta who once again was in charge and walked away with the victory.

- I love this tournament and I am very happy to be in the quarterfinal, Zabaleta told the amused crowd.

Quotes from the Official ATP Report

Third seed Mariano Zabaleta progressed to the next round after meeting some difficulties against Spaniard Ruben Ramirez Hidalgo in their first match-up on an ATP event. Zabaleta, who made his debut after injury break, won the first set 6-3, then dropped the second 64 and evened out the encounter. A good start in the third set led him to conclude victory easily 6-1.

Quote from "What the Players Say - Zabaleta:

"I am happy of being back after my injury break. It is great to be in the quarters of this tournament. Saretta is a tough opponent, plus he is much more rested than me as he had 2 easy rounds but I am here to win and I will leave everything on the court if I need to."
